What's Happening?
The University of North Carolina (UNC) is in search of a new head coach for its basketball program. Among the potential candidates is Grant McCasland, the current head coach at Texas Tech. McCasland has a proven track record of success, having led teams
to multiple championships and NCAA Tournament appearances. His ability to build competitive teams makes him an attractive option for UNC, which is looking to secure a strong leader for its basketball future.
